嘿嘿嘿的黑子哥 发表于 2020-3-16 16:01:14

不会啊!

Herry2020 发表于 2020-3-16 20:43:18

list1 = , , [, 7], , 11], 12], 13]]
def listlist(list1):
    list2 = []
    for each in list1:
      temp = []
      if isinstance(each, int):
            temp.append(each)
      else:
            temp = listlist(each)
      list2 += temp
    return list2
list2 = listlist(list1)
print(list2)

holiday_python 发表于 2020-4-13 14:31:48

学习

尔东方 发表于 2020-5-5 09:24:24

正在学习

nononoyes 发表于 2020-6-5 14:09:25

list1 = , , [, 7], , 11], 12], 13]]
list2 = []

def fun(list):
    global list2
    for i in range(len(list)):
      if type(list) == int:
            list2.append(list)
      else:
            fun(list)

fun(list1)
print(list2)

永恒的蓝色梦想 发表于 2020-6-5 14:22:06

kk

谢啾啾 发表于 2020-11-4 15:36:55

list1 = , , [, 7], , 11], 12], 13]]
list2 = []

def search(x):
    for each in x:
      if type(each) == int:
            list2.append(each)
      else :
            search(each)
    return list2

search(list1)
print(list2)

aironeng 发表于 2020-11-27 08:56:47

学习

896654661 发表于 2020-11-29 15:08:29

这题我不会...学习了

sanchuan555 发表于 2020-12-23 01:33:30

list1 = , , [, 7], , 11], 12], 13]]
listB=[]
def pave1(listA):
    for i in listA:
      if type(i)==type(listA):
            pave1(i)
      else:
            listB.append(i)
    return listB
print(pave1(list1))

sun8061 发表于 2021-1-14 14:14:21

欢迎小伙伴们,一起答题

sinaop 发表于 2021-1-15 09:38:46

6666666666666666666666666
页: 1 2 3 4 [5]
查看完整版本: Python:每日一题 23(答题领鱼币)